SD Aspect
For setting the style of displaying images with a
16:9 aspect ratio on a 4:3 aspect ratio screen.
0
Side Cut:
Displays image with the left and right sides cut
off.
0
Letter:
Displays as a wide image with the top and
bottom blackened.
0
Squeeze:
Displays image that is squeezed horizontally.
[Setting Values: Side Cut, Letter, RSqueeze]

SD Set Up
For selecting whether to add a setup signal to the
video signal output from the [AV] output terminal.
Setup signals are added when
“7.5%” is selected.
[Setting Values: 7.5%, 0.0%]
(Default values: 7.5% (U model), “0.0%” (E model))

Audio Set Item
CH1 INT
For selecting either the built-in microphone or the
[AUX] terminal as the CH1 audio input signal.
This item is selectable if the [CH-1] audio input
signal selection switch is set to “INT” O, and a
microphone is connected to the [AUX] terminal.
0
Int. Mic L:
Sets the left channel (Lch) of the built-in
microphone as the CH1 audio input signal.
0
AUX L:
Sets the [AUX] terminal as the CH1 audio input
signal.
[Setting Values: Int. Mic L, RAUX L]
Memo :
0
If the [AUX] terminal is not connected, this item
is fixed at
“Int. Mic L”.
0
When the [CH-1] audio input signal selection
switch is set to a value other than “INT”, “---” is
displayed and selection is disabled.
0
If the handle unit is not connected, the state of
the [CH-1] audio input signal selection switch is
equivalent to “INT”.
